INTRODUCTION:

A sole trader is the most straightforward kind of business structure and is comparatively cheap and straightforward to line up. A sole trader is also known as a sole proprietorship. A sole trader typically makes all the choices regarding starting and running your business.

Sole ownership is a sort of enterprise that is owned and run by one person and within which there’s no legal distinction between the owner and, therefore, the business entity. The owner is in direct management of all components and is lawfully answerable for the finances of such business, and this could embody debts, loans, loss, etc. A sole trader doesn’t primarily work ‘alone’—it is feasible for the sole trader to employ people.

  • What are the advantages and disadvantages of a sole proprietorship?

Advantages of Sole Proprietorship:

  1. Simple to line up and operate.
  2. You retain complete management of your firm, assets, and business choices.
  3. Fewer reportage necessities.
  4. Any losses incurred by your business activities are also offset against alternative financial gain, like your investment financial gain or wages (subject to bound conditions).
  5. It allows you to use your tax file variety to lodge tax returns.
  6. You are not thought of as a worker of your own business and thus don’t pay payroll tax, superannuation, or workers’ compensation on the financial gain you draw from the business.
  7. Relatively simple to alter business structure if your business grows or if you would like to wind things up.

Disadvantages of Sole Proprietorship:

  1. Unlimited liability, which implies all of your assets are in danger if things fail.
  2. Little chance for tax designing – you can’t split business profits or losses with relations, and you’re in a person susceptible to pay tax on all the financial gain from the business.
  • What strategy did you use?

The strategy was to depart no stone unturned, be it attending client calls to driving a traveler to the airdrome, whereas managing the operations; we tend to do everything. And on the opposite finish, to woo the drivers, we tend to use an equally distinctive strategy!

For the primary few months, we used to pay drivers 5000/day tips + no regular payment. Provided they met the standards that were that, a Driver should have completed one single trip for that given day. To feature to it, the combination Devices that they use were provided freed from cost!

During that point, with a rough potential monthly financial gain of 1.5Lakhs, virtually every driver, even together with several part-timers, did something to induce themselves hooked up with Ola.

As their motive was consummated, later, this payment module was reduced to 0.5, i.e., 2500/day, then 750/day tips + regular payment consecutively. And currently, the ideas would be provided on the condition that they lined a minimum of ten visits in an exceedingly day.

DISCUSSION:

First of all, to those who don’t grasp, Bhavish Aggarwal and Ankit Bhati, the founders of Olacabs are 2 IIT city graduates.

Bhavish worked for Microsoft after college for two years and so left Microsoft and commenced an online company to sell short period tours and holidays online. While running that business for a few months, he took a hire car from Bangalore to Bandipur and had unhealthy expertise.

This is what happened-The The driver stopped the automobile within the middle of the journey and demanded a renegotiation of what Bhavish was paying. Once being refused, he proceeded to abandon him on the way to his destination. This is when he accomplished however his plight was most likely kind of like loads of consumers across the country who were trying to find a high-quality cab service, however terminated up with a 1 that stood them up, arrived and born them off late or didn’t persist with their guarantees, and came with drivers that were nightmares behind wheels. For the primary time, he saw the quantity of potential that a cab booking service might have, and hence, he modified his business from the sooner mentioned start-up to the one we tend to nowadays grasp as – OlaCabs.

This was in December 2010, wherever he was joined by his co-founder Ankit Bhati in his start-up journey. His folks didn’t consider his plan within the starting after all, like all Indian folks won’t.   They were discontented along with his call to become a ‘travel agent’; however, once OlaCabs received its 1st spherical of funding from 2 angel investors, they began to believe the amendment he was going to bring.
